POSITION SUMMARY:

Provides professional counsel and assistance to the President and Executive Vice Presidents in leading and facilitating institutional strategic, operational and other planning and priority setting which culminates in institutional resource allocation processes; creates and prepares institutional planning documents; conducts and maintains institutional data gathering; leads and facilitates task force and similar efforts arising from strategic planning; produces institutional studies; and provides analytical and editorial services as needed.

POSITION KEY ACCOUNTABILITIES:

  1. Prepares the institution’s strategic plan(s) to assure that State laws and regental mandates are fulfilled and institutional needs are met.
  2. Facilitates institutional operating plans to assure that institutional mandates are fulfilled, that unit priorities are considered by executive administration, and priorities are widely known and understood.
  3. Participate in planning, resource allocation, institutional budgeting and institutional management effectiveness processes as required ensuring that the University Planning Goals are achieved.
  4. Collects, analyzes, and reports data regarding specific topics to assist the decision making process of the UTSC Administration.
  5. Participates in a variety of task forces, committees, etc. for the purposes of information development, sharing and maintenance to assure the availability of institutional effectiveness data.
  6. Maintains the institution's official policy and procedure document, the Handbook of Operating Procedures, to ensure that Health Science Center Policies are comprehensive and comply with relevant regental mandates, state laws, executive orders, or other compliance requirements.
  7. Manages Human Resources activities for direct reports in regards to: recruiting and selection, hiring and termination, training, professional development, mentoring, counseling, performance evaluations, and salary planning. 
  8. Responsible for the design, execution and effectiveness of a system of internal controls which provides reasonable assurance that operations are effective and efficient, assets are safeguarded, financial information is reliable and compliant with applicable laws, regulations, policies and procedures.
  9. Performs other duties as assigned.
